Smith Softball Wins Twice at Rebel Games

Northampton, MA: In their second day at the Rebel Games the Pioneers defeated Rutger-Camden and Bridgewater State to raise their record to 3-1. The Pioneers defeated Rutger-Camden by a score of 9-1 in five innings. Megan Kiefer went 2-3 with an RBI while Erin Quinn went 2-3 with two RBIs. Emily Hiltik picked up the win for Smith giving up only 3 hits during 5 innings of work while striking out 7. In the second game, Smith defeated Bridgewater 5-4 coming back to score 2 runs in the bottom of the seventh inning. Kiefer again had a strong offensive showing, going 2-4 with the game tying RBI in the seventh. Jessie Paull then followed with an RBI single for the game winning hit. Taryn Pestalozzi contributed with 2 hits and 2 RBIs on the day. In the circle, Hiltik picked up her second win of the day as she pitched 3 strong innings of relief giving up only one hit and no runs. The Pioneers return to action Tuesday as they take on St.Benedict and Polytechnic.
